Here are some key points to consider about balanoposthitis in dogs:
- Symptoms: Look for signs such as licking of the area, swelling, and unusual discharge.
- Causes: Balanoposthitis can result from bacterial infections, fungal infections, or even foreign bodies.
- Treatment: Consult your veterinarian for a proper diagnosis and treatment plan, which may include medications or hygiene practices.
- Prevention: Regular grooming and hygiene can help prevent this condition.
